Reclaimed water recycling device
Technical Field
The utility model relates to a sewage treatment technical field specifically is a reclaimed water recovery filters recycling device.
Background
At present, the open source and the throttling of water resources are effective ways for relieving the water shortage crisis, wherein urban domestic water accounts for a large part of water resource utilization, so that the popularization of water conservation and reclaimed water recycling in cities becomes an important measure.
When the existing reclaimed water recovery device is used, the sewage is very inconvenient to filter and clean, the filter screen is easy to block, the residues on the filter screen are cleaned, time and labor are wasted, and the working efficiency is influenced.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Referring to fig. 1 to 3, the present invention provides a technical solution: a reclaimed water recycling device comprises a reclaimed water recycling tank 1, wherein a filter box 2 is welded at the top of the reclaimed water recycling tank 1, a first filter screen 3 is fixedly connected at the top of the filter box 2, the first filter screen 3 is of an inclined structure, slide rails 4 are fixedly connected to two sides of the filter box 2, a slide block 5 is slidably connected to the top of the slide rail 4, through the matching between the slide rail 4 and the slide block 5, an electric push rod 12 is favorable for driving a U-shaped frame 6 and a plate brush 11 to move, a U-shaped frame 6 is welded between the two groups of slide blocks 5, an electric push rod 12 is installed between one side of the U-shaped frame 6 and the upper end of the filter box 2, the base of the electric push rod 12 is installed at the upper end of the filter box 2, the output end of the electric push rod is fixed at one side of the U-shaped frame 6, water baffles 18 are;
the bottom of the U-shaped frame 6 is welded with a cylinder body 7, a spring 8 is installed inside the cylinder body 7, a movable plate 9 is arranged at the lower end of the spring 8, a linkage rod 21 is welded at the bottom of the movable plate 9, a clamping plate 10 is welded at the lower end of the linkage rod 21, a scrubbing brush 11 is installed at the bottom of the clamping plate 10 through a bolt, a sundry collecting box 13 is arranged at the lower end of the filter box 2, a scraping tooth plate 20 matched with the scrubbing brush 11 is installed on the inner side of the sundry collecting box 13, through the matching of the scraping tooth plate 20 and the scrubbing brush 11, the hair on the scrubbing brush 11 can be cleaned, and when being scraped on the scraping tooth plate 20, the hair can flow into the sundry collecting.
The second filter screen 14 is obliquely installed inside the sundries collecting box 13, one side of the sundries collecting box 13 is hinged with a box door 15, a sealing gasket 19 is bonded on the inner side of the box door 15 to prevent water leakage, a matched hasp 16 is installed on one side of the box door 15 and the sundries collecting box 13 to facilitate cleaning sundries in the sundries collecting box 13, and a return pipe 17 is communicated between the bottom of the sundries collecting box 13 and the reclaimed water recovery tank 1 to facilitate books in the sundries collecting box 13 to flow into the reclaimed water recovery tank 1.
The working principle is as follows: during the use, the normal water leads to pipe and sprays on first filter screen 3, flow into normal water recovery pond 1 after filtering through first filter screen 3, the debris of normal water filters via first filter screen 3, debris receive the impact of rivers and move down, can enter into debris collecting box 13 and collect, drive scrubbing brush 11 through electric putter 12 and move on first filter screen 3, scrubbing brush 11 receives the extrusion force of spring 8 can hug closely on first filter screen 3 in the cylinder body 7, be favorable to improving the clearance effect of first filter screen 3, the debris of adhesion such as hair are cleared up, be convenient for to the collection of debris.
